Implementation of Electronic Student Worksheets with the Project-Based Learning (PjBL) model to Improve Motivation and Learning Outcomes Tintin Kurniasih

Abstract

The purpose of this study was to determine the increase in motivation and learning outcomes by implementing electronic student worksheets with the Project-Based Learning (PjBL) model on the topic of physical and chemical changes in online learning in class VII-E of SMP Negeri 14 Banjarmasin. The research method used is Classroom Action Research. The research was carried out in 2 cycles: action planning, implementation, observation, and reflection. Data sources come from teachers and students through observation, tests, non-tests, and document review. The data analysis technique used is quantitative analysis. The questionnaire results on the learning motivation of class VII-E SMP Negeri 14 Banjarmasin in the I cycle was 23.33%, and the II cycle was 63.33% in the high category. Furthermore, the student learning outcomes test results for class VII-E SMP Negeri 14 Banjarmasin in the I cycle, 56.67% completed learning, and 43.33% did not complete learning. While in the II cycle, 86.67% finished studying, and 13.33% did not. Based on the results of this study, it can be concluded that the application of electronic worksheets with PjBL on the topic of physical and chemical changes in online learning in class VII-E of SMP Negeri 14 Banjarmasin in the 2020/2021 academic year can increase student motivation and learning outcomes. Therefore, the electronic student worksheets with the model (PjBL) can be chosen as an alternative to online and offline learning to increase motivation and learning outcomes.
